Understanding Decentralized Social Networks

What Are Decentralized Social Networks?

Decentralized social networks are platforms that operate on blockchain or distributed ledger technology, enabling users to own, control, and monetize their data without relying on a central authority. These networks aim to disrupt traditional social media by offering enhanced privacy, censorship resistance, and community-driven governance.

Key features include:

  • User Ownership: Users have full control over their content and data.
  • Privacy and Security: Decentralized architectures protect user data from centralized breaches.
  • Community Governance: Decisions are made collectively, often through decentralized autonomous organizations (DAOs).
  • Interoperability: Data and content can be shared across different platforms without central mediation.

The Need for Decentralized Social Networks

Traditional social media platforms are often criticized for issues such as data exploitation, censorship, and lack of transparency. Decentralized social networks address these problems by:

  • Empowering Users: Allowing individuals to control their personal information and online interactions.
  • Ensuring Free Expression: Reducing censorship by eliminating centralized control.
  • Enhancing Security: Mitigating risks of data breaches through distributed data storage.
  • Promoting Fair Revenue Models: Enabling content creators to earn directly from their contributions without intermediaries.

Benefits and Challenges

Benefits

  • Enhanced Privacy: Users control their own data, reducing the risk of exploitation by centralized platforms.
  • Censorship Resistance: Decentralized architectures prevent any single entity from controlling or censoring content.
  • Fair Revenue Distribution: Content creators can directly earn from their contributions without intermediaries taking a large share.
  • Community Empowerment: Democratic governance models give users a voice in platform decisions, fostering a more inclusive environment.

Challenges

  • Scalability: Decentralized networks may face challenges in handling large volumes of users and data.
  • User Adoption: Convincing users to switch from familiar centralized platforms can be difficult.
  • Technical Complexity: Building and maintaining a decentralized social network requires significant technological expertise.
  • Regulatory Uncertainty: Evolving legal frameworks regarding data privacy and online content can impact platform operations.
